I have one, had it for some time now and its still good. This is the
double barrel syringe job with a single notched cap to prevent it being
put back wrong.
The only problem with this syringe is that the epoxy and hardener have
a different viscosity and this makes it difficult to push out equal
amounts of 'stuff'' after having used some of the contends. I have to
push at an angle to get anything near equal amounts released.
Not a problem for me as I use it for non precise work, the epoxy always
had gone off so far even if the mixing ratio must have been out
somewhat at times,
